Top definition
The sound a boob makes when you are sucking the nipple so hard and the suction your mouth causes creates a high pitch screech.
"Man, I was sucking Amanda's titty so hard last night, my mouth got stuck, you should've heard the booby whistle when I finally released."
by Wallapalooza June 08, 2014
Get the mug
Get a booby whistle mug for your barber Nathalie.